Is $45,000 a Good Salary in Maine?

A $45,000 annual salary in Maine translates to $3,033/month in take-home pay after all taxes. Your effective total tax rate is 19.1%, meaning you keep 80.9% of your gross income.

Maine collects $1,805 in state income tax on this salary (4.0% effective rate).

Your $45,000 salary breaks down to $1,400 per bi-weekly paycheck (26 paychecks per year) or $17.50/hour assuming a standard 40-hour work week.
